Commit History - (may be incomplete: see SVNWeb link above for full details) |
Date | By | Description |
01 Jan 2021 07:20:51
1.14.1

|
novel  |
www/qutebrowser: update to 1.14.1
PR: 252143
Submitted by: Adam Jimerson |
15 Dec 2020 17:56:00
1.14.0_2

|
lbartoletti  |
Update PyQt5 to 5.15.2, sip to 5.5.0, py-qtbuilder to 1.6.0 and py-qt5-sip to
12.8.1
PR: 251764
Exp-run by: antoine |
05 Dec 2020 14:22:47
1.14.0_1

|
sunpoet  |
Move textproc/py-MarkupSafe to textproc/py-markupsafe
- Bump PORTREVISION for dependency change |
17 Oct 2020 11:10:37
1.14.0

|
novel  |
www/qutebrowser: update to 1.14.0 |
05 Oct 2020 15:50:04
1.13.1_1

|
lbartoletti  |
Update PyQt to 5.15.0, py-sip to 4.19.24 and qscintilla2 to 2.11.5
- Update PyQt to 5.15.0, py-sip to 4.19.24 and qscintilla2 to 2.11.5
- Use pypi for PYQT [1]
- Add devel/py-qt5-sip (Don't use it for now. It will be used in future updates
of PyQt with py-sip >= 5)
- Add missing py-qt5 ports: comms/py-qt5-sensors, devel/py-qt5-location,
devel/py-qt5-remoteobjects, net/py-qt5-networkauth
- Strip libs
- Refactor *_PATH and *_PORT parts
[1] RiverBankComputing doesn't offer links to download latest version of some
ports
PR: 247369
Reviewed by: tcberner
Differential Revision: https://reviews.freebsd.org/D25749
Exp-run by: antoine |
01 Aug 2020 18:17:53
1.13.1

|
dbaio  |
Fix build (extract) with static bsdtar(1)
tar: Pathname can't be converted from UTF-8 to current locale.
tar: Error exit delayed from previous errors.
*** Error code 1
See more details for the same issue in bug 246618.
Reported by: pkg-fallout
Approved by: portmgr blanket |
19 Jul 2020 04:17:09
1.13.1

|
novel  |
www/qutebrowser: update to 1.13.1 |
27 Jun 2020 08:52:11
1.13.0

|
novel  |
www/qutebrowser: update to 1.13.0 |
13 Jun 2020 12:43:46
1.12.0

|
novel  |
www/qutebrowser: update to 1.12.0
PR: 247122
Submitted by: Adam Jimerson |
09 May 2020 15:52:43
1.11.1

|
novel  |
www/qutebrowser: update to 1.11.1
This release fixes a security issue when a page with certificate errors shows
a green URL.
Security: CVE-2020-11054 |
02 May 2020 05:08:01
1.11.0

|
novel  |
www/qutebrowser: update to 1.11.0 |
19 Apr 2020 14:16:52
1.10.2

|
novel  |
www/qutebrowser: update to 1.10.2 |
13 Apr 2020 20:22:55
1.10.1_1

|
tcberner  |
Remove Webengine from default options on ppc64
- This is another followup to r531601, which updated WebEngine,
but does not yet support ppc64.
Submitted by: pkubaj |
11 Apr 2020 05:04:41
1.10.1_1

|
lbartoletti  |
Update py-sip to 4.19.21 and qscintilla2 to 2.11.4
- Update py-sip to 4.19.21
- Update qscintilla2 to 2.11.4
- Replace MASTER_SITE_RIVERBANK with https versions
- Replace QSCI2_DISTNAME to match with the new one
PR: 245308
Approved by: tcberner (mentor)
Exp-run by: antoine |
10 Apr 2020 03:23:23
1.10.1

|
novel  |
www/qutebrowser: update to 1.10.1
PR: 245437
Submitted by: Adam Jimerson |
15 Dec 2019 10:14:34
1.8.3

|
novel  |
www/qutebrowser: update to 1.8.3 |
05 Dec 2019 18:25:17
1.8.1

|
pkubaj  |
www/qutebrowser: set WEBENGINE by default on powerpc64 elfv2
FreeBSD 13 soon switches to elfv2 abi on powerpc64, which has webengine
available.
PR: 242429
Approved by: novel (maintainer), mentors (implicit approval) |
29 Sep 2019 09:05:03
1.8.1

|
novel  |
www/qutebrowser: update to 1.8.1 |
25 Aug 2019 12:31:50
1.7.0

|
novel  |
www/qutebrowser: tell user how to disable hardware acceleration
On older hardwares or systems where hardware acceleration has not been
configured correctly the browser shows videos with wrong colors.
Add a pkg-message notice on how to disable hardware acceleration
as a workaround for this issue.
PR: 240096
Submitted by: Lorenzo Salvadore |
21 Jul 2019 13:34:37
1.7.0

|
novel  |
www/qutebrowser: update to 1.7.0 |
02 Jul 2019 14:38:14
1.6.3

|
novel  |
www/qutebrowser: unbreak without webengine available
Webengine is not available on some architectures, e.g. on powerpc64.
Limit webengine option only to amd64 and i386 by default.
PR: 238897
Submitted by: pkubaj, linimon |
30 Jun 2019 05:04:54
1.6.3

|
novel  |
www/qutebrowser: update to 1.6.3 |
08 May 2019 02:49:37
1.6.2

|
novel  |
www/qutebrowser: update to 1.6.2 |
05 Apr 2019 23:30:00
1.6.1

|
novel  |
www/qutebrowser: update to 1.6.1 |
03 Mar 2019 10:44:54
1.6.0

|
novel  |
www/qutebrowser: update to 1.6.0 |
16 Jan 2019 11:13:45
1.5.2_2

|
tijl  |
Fix Qt5 symbol version scripts to put the catch-all clause first. When
a symbol matches multiple clauses the last one takes precedence. If the
catch-all is last it captures everything. In the case of Qt5 libraries
this caused all symbols to have a Qt_5 label while some should have
Qt_5_PRIVATE_API. This only affects lld because GNU ld always gives the
catch-all lowest priority.
Older versions of Qt5Webengine exported some memory allocation symbols from
the bundled Chromium. Version 5.9 stopped exporting these [1] but the
symbols were kept as weak wrappers for the standard allocation functions to
maintain binary compatibility. [2][3] The problem is that the call to the
standard function in these weak wrappers is only resolved to the standard
function if there's a call to this standard function in other parts of
Qt5Webengine, because only then is there a non-weak symbol that takes
precedence over the weak one. If there's no such non-weak symbol the call (Only the first 15 lines of the commit message are shown above ) |
22 Nov 2018 20:18:37
1.5.2_1

|
tcberner  |
pyqt: Change install directories for Python flavor support
* PyQt could not be installed for multiple Python versions at
the same time, as there were conflicting files.
This patch creates Python-version versioned directories for
all these, and further installs binaries with a version number.
* Note, there might be some hickups for software that depends on
on of the .so's provided by PyQt5, which might not be found
anymore autmotically, and maybe need some LD-flaggery.
* Update PyQt5 to 5.10.1
* Mark www/py-qt5-webengine broken. It is unforuntately no longer
compatible with the old qt5-webengine-5.9.4 we ship.
PR: 232745
Exp-run by: antoine
Differential Revision: https://reviews.freebsd.org/D8714 |
06 Nov 2018 15:43:36
1.5.2

|
novel  |
www/qutebrowser: update to 1.5.2 |
13 Oct 2018 09:01:06
1.5.1

|
novel  |
www/qutebrowser: update to 1.5.1 |
07 Oct 2018 15:49:10
1.5.0

|
novel  |
www/qutebrowser: update to 1.5.0 |
10 Sep 2018 16:06:54
1.4.2

|
novel  |
www/qutebrowser: update to 1.4.2 |
14 Jul 2018 02:38:03
1.4.1

|
novel  |
www/qutebrowser: update to 1.4.1
Security: CVE-2018-10895 |
07 Jul 2018 04:19:45
1.4.0

|
novel  |
www/qutebrowser: update to 1.4.0 |
28 Jun 2018 17:39:55
1.3.3

|
tcberner  |
Replace bsd.qt.mk by Uses/qt.mk and Uses/qt-dist.mk
From now on, ports that depend on Qt4 will have to set
USES= qt:4
USE_QT= foo bar
ports depending on Qt5 will use
USES= qt:5
USE_QT= foo bar
PR: 229225
Exp-run by: antoine
Reviewed by: mat
Approved by: portmgr (antoine)
Differential Revision: -https://reviews.freebsd.org/D15540 |
24 Jun 2018 04:34:00
1.3.3

|
novel  |
www/qutebrowser: update to 1.3.3
Drop patch removing QtQuickWidgets dependency as it was removed upstream. |
19 Jun 2018 10:18:19
1.3.2_1

|
novel  |
www/qutebrowser: add workaround for missing PyQt5.QtQuickWidgets
Currently there's no port that provides PyQt5.QtQuickWidgets which is
used by qutebrowser. It's used only in a single place, so roll back the
commit that added it.
PR: 229123
Reported by: serpent7776@gmail.com |
14 Jun 2018 03:27:00
1.3.2

|
novel  |
www/qutebrowser: update to 1.3.2 |
05 Jun 2018 12:22:47
1.3.1

|
novel  |
www/qutebrowser: update to 1.3.1 |
16 May 2018 18:00:05
1.3.0

|
novel  |
www/qutebrowser: update to 1.3.0 |
06 Apr 2018 16:56:58
1.2.1

|
mat  |
Fix again. |
06 Apr 2018 16:54:05
1.2.1

|
mat  |
Fix package name colision.
Pointy hat: novel
Sponsored by: Absolight |
20 Mar 2018 17:15:45
1.2.1

|
novel  |
www/qutebrowser: update to 1.2.1
- Update to 1.2.1;
- Switch MASTER_SITE to CHEESESHOP and install documentation
this distfile provides;
- Add WebEngine backend support and drop pkg-message that tells
only WebKit is supported;
- Add missing audio/alsa-plugins dependency for sound support;
- Drop deprecated optsuffix;
- Install .desktop file.
Reviewed by: jrm
Differential Revision: https://reviews.freebsd.org/D14723 |
03 Dec 2017 06:42:45
1.0.4

|
novel  |
www/qutebrowser: update to 1.0.4 |
30 Nov 2017 15:50:34
1.0.3_1

|
mat  |
Convert Python ports to FLAVORS.
Ports using USE_PYTHON=distutils are now flavored. They will
automatically get flavors (py27, py34, py35, py36) depending on what
versions they support.
There is also a USE_PYTHON=flavors for ports that do not use distutils
but need FLAVORS to be set. A USE_PYTHON=noflavors can be set if
using distutils but flavors are not wanted.
A new USE_PYTHON=optsuffix that will add PYTHON_PKGNAMESUFFIX has been
added to cope with Python ports that did not have the Python
PKGNAMEPREFIX but are flavored.
USES=python now also exports a PY_FLAVOR variable that contains the (Only the first 15 lines of the commit message are shown above ) |
24 Nov 2017 17:56:17
1.0.3_1

|
mat  |
Correctly use USE_GITHUB.
Sponsored by: Absolight |
21 Nov 2017 05:30:19
1.0.3_1

|
novel  |
www/qutebrowser: fix dependencies
- Add missing py-sip dependency [1]
- Explicitly add dependencies listed in requirements.txt, even they're
pulled by other dependencies; sort them in the same way to make
tracking easier
- Set NO_ARCH
- Bump PORTREVISION
PR: 223753 [1]
Submitted by: sch@efers.org [1] |
18 Nov 2017 09:41:19
1.0.3

|
novel  |
Qutebrowser is a keyboard-focused browser with a minimal GUI.
It's based on Python and PyQt5 and free software, licensed under the GPL.
It was inspired by other browsers/addons like dwb and Vimperator/Pentadactyl.
Reviewed by: lwhsu
Differential Revision: https://reviews.freebsd.org/D13113 |